In Imo, gunmen attack a police checkpoint, killing two officers and a civilian

According to the state police command, gunmen killed two officers and a civilian in an attack on a police checkpoint in Imo on Monday.

The incident occurred near Ahiara Junction in Imo State’s Ahiazu Mbaise Local Government Area, heightening tensions in the area. According to sources, when the hoodlums arrived at the intersection, they opened fire on the cops, who perished on the spot, while a stray bullet killed the other person, a passer-by.

Although no group claimed credit for the attack, South-East Nigeria has seen a number of attacks against security structures and churches, among other things.

Since the targeted attacks, scores of police officers and other security people have been slain.

However, security forces have repeatedly threatened to crush the attackers.
